"LAMMPS WWW Site"_lws - "LAMMPS Documentation"_ld - "LAMMPS Commands"_lc :c :link(lws,http://lammps.sandia.gov) :link(ld,Manual.html) :link(lc,Section_commands.html#comm) :line compute com command :h3 [Syntax:] compute ID group-ID com :pre ID, group-ID are documented in "compute"_compute.html command com = style name of this compute command :ul [Examples:] compute 1 all com :pre [Description:] Define a computation that calculates the center-of-mass of the group of atoms, including all effects due to atoms passing thru periodic boundaries. A vector of three quantites is calculated by this compute, which are the x,y,z coordinates of the center of mass. NOTE: The coordinates of an atom contribute to the center-of-mass in "unwrapped" form, by using the image flags associated with each atom. See the "dump custom"_dump.html command for a discussion of "unwrapped" coordinates. See the Atoms section of the "read_data"_read_data.html command for a discussion of image flags and how they are set for each atom. You can reset the image flags (e.g. to 0) before invoking this compute by using the "set image"_set.html command. [Output info:] This compute calculates a global vector of length 3, which can be accessed by indices 1-3 by any command that uses global vector values from a compute as input. See "this section"_Section_howto.html#howto_15 for an overview of LAMMPS output options. The vector values are "intensive". The vector values will be in distance "units"_units.html.
